Improving Your Decision Making Process
18m · Published
Decision fatigue is the idea that after making many decisions, a person's ability to make additional decisions becomes worse. An individual experiencing decision fatigue may be reluctant to make these decisions, take longer to make them, or simply make a decision that they later regret. In this episode I highlight six steps that I learned and applied to improve my decision making process.
